This easy homemade Coconut Granola is great with yogurt or by the handful! Ingredients: 2 cups old fashioned oats¾ cup shredded unsweetened coconut, finely chopped½ cup finely chopped almonds2 tablespoons brown sugar1 teaspoon cinnamon¼ teaspoon salt 4 tablespoons coconut oil, melted½ cup pure maple syrup1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Directions:
Preheat your oven to 300 degrees fahrenheit.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one slip mat. I use a throw away pan just for convenience purposes, it can get sticky and they are super easy to find at Target!
In a large bowl, combine oats, coconut, almonds, brown sugar cinnamon and salt. In a small bowl, whisk together coconut oil, maple syrup and vanilla extract. Pour liquid mixture over dry ingredients. Stir until dry ingredients are well - coated.
Pour the granola mixture onto prepared baking sheet. Spread granola into an even layer. Bake for 30 minutes or until granola is golden - brown, stirring every 10 minutes. Let granola cool completely. Store in airtight container for up to 1 month!
